A Royal College Exam Results Certificate is a formal document issued to candidates who have successfully sat for their assessments conducted by the Royal College. This significant certificate serves as verification of a student's expertise in their chosen field . It is globally accepted by employers and is essential in pursuing higher studies.

A student's Royal College Exam Results Certificate usually comprises specifics regarding the specific examination name, date of the exam, , candidate's full name and unique identification number, marks obtained in each subject, , final aggregate score or classification, and the official seal and signature of a designated evaluator.

Understanding Medical Examinations: A Guide to Certificates and Records

Medical examinations can sometimes feel overwhelming, especially when it comes to collecting certificates and records. This process is crucial for monitoring your health journey and ensuring accurate information during your healthcare interactions.

To effectively navigate this process, consider some key points:

* **Know the Types of Certificates:** There are various types of medical certificates, every with a specific goal. Common examples include fitness-for-employment certificates, vaccination records, and health summaries.

* **Request Your Records in Writing:** When requesting your medical records, it's recommended to do so in writing. This provides a clear record of your inquiry and helps confirm that your request is properly processed.

* **Understand Record Retention Policies:** Medical facilities have specific policies regarding how long they retain records. Familiarize yourself with these policies to avoid any unexpected delays or issues when requesting past information.

* **Keep Your Records Organized:** Organize a central location for your medical certificates and records. This can be a physical folder or an electronic database.

Remember, being engaged about your medical records empowers you to take control of your health information and make educated decisions.
